• 18 Nisan 2024 21:05

Sait ORHAN

Öğretmek için Öğrenin- Öğrenmek için Öğretin

C#

  • Home
  • C#’ta RDP ile Bağlanma

C#’ta RDP ile Bağlanma

Yeni bir C# ipucuyla yeniden beraberiz. Bu defa ki kod parçamız bize uzaktaki bilgisayara bağlanmayı sağlamaktadır. İşlem için kod içerisinde gerekli yerlere bağlanılacak bilgisayarın adı veya IP adresi, kullanıcı adı…

Runtime Anında Forma Kontrol Ekleme

Bu yazımızda programın çalışması anında kod yardımıyla anlık olarak form üzerine kontrol eklemeyi işeyeceğiz. Örnek olarak biz formumuz üzerine yatay ve dikeyde istenilen sayıda buton ekleyeceğiz. Bütün kontroller aynı mantıkla…

C# ile Exchange Server Üzerinden Takvim Verilerinin Çekilmesi

Uzun bir aradan sonra tekrar yazmaya başlamanın heyecanıyla yeni yazımıza başlıyoruz, yazımızın konusu Exchange Server üzerinde bulunan takvim verilerinin C# ile çekilmesidir. Programı yazmaya başlamadan önce Exchange Web Services (EWS)…

C# ile Active Directory Kullanıcı Şifresi Değiştirme

Active Directory (AC) üzerinde kullanıcı şifresi değiştirmek için öncelikle projemize System.DirectoryService ve System.DitectoryService.AccountManagement dll lerinin projeye referans olarak verilmesi gerekmektedir. DomainName: Üzerinde çalışılan domain adı (string) UserName: Sunucuya bağlanmak için…

Dinamik IP ile Ortadan Kaybolan SQL Server ve Diğer Serverlara IPlerini Soruyoruz

Daha önceki yazımızda dinamik ip’den dolayı daha sonra ulaşamadığımız sql serverdan söz etmiştik. Bu gün ortadan kaybolan bu server ve bilgisayarlara IPlerini soracaz, onlarda bize IP bilgilerini mail atacaklar, tabi…

Sorun: Dinamik IP Adresine Sahip SQL Server Sorunu :)

Bu yazımızda bir sorunumuz var, çözümü de var elbette mesela statik IP adresi almak 🙂 Ama o zaman da sorunlarımız var, bağlı olduğunuz ağ yöneticisi değilsiniz ve kafanıza göre kendinize…

Kayıt ve Güncellemeden Önce Unique Olan Alanların Kontrolü

Programlama da altın kural bir şeyleri parça parça bilmekten çok parça parça bildiğin şeyleri bir bütün olarak nerede ve nasıl kullanacağını bilmendir. Bu yazımızda, daha önce ki yazımızda bulduğumuz indexleri…

Aslında Aynı Olan Fakat Farklı Namespace Altında Olan Nesnelerin Dönüşümü

Bazı durumlarda aslında aynı olan iki nesne farklı isim uzayları altında bulunabilmektedir. Bu durumda nesneleri birbirine dönüştürecek bir metoda ihtiyaç duyulmaktadır. Örnek bir durum: Bu örnekte görüldüğü gibi Personel sınıfları…

LINQ ile Dinamik Şart Oluşturmak ve Dinamik “Include” İfadesi Kullanmak

Bir linq sorgusu oluşturulurken çoğu zaman statik şart kullanımı yeterli olabiliyor ama bazı durumlarda where içerine yazılan şart ifadesi duruma göre değişebiliyor. Örneğin bir raporlama yapıldığında kullanıcının seçtiği seçeneklere göre…

Butonlara Tıklandığında Durum Kontrolü

Daha önceki yazımızda mayın tarlamızın mayınlarını yerleştirmiştik. Bu yazımızda da butonlara tıklandığında butonun mayın olup olmadığını ve mayınsa oyundan çıkmayı yazacağız. Öncelikle puanımızı tutmak için global, int puan diye bir…